Transaction 53d261e0adb31243ac44b72a6ee1160eb4d62dffb07a2e8635176493e58fba23

1 Input
2 Outputs
  • 53d261e0adb31243ac44b72a6ee1160eb4d62dffb07a2e8635176493e58fba23:0
  • value  9542058142
    address  2NFvEy7GgHH4CYppgXhJh2AUTV4tK2gia89
  • 53d261e0adb31243ac44b72a6ee1160eb4d62dffb07a2e8635176493e58fba23:1
  • value  561750
    address  2NBMEXgQxZr2YAzquS9exNmR93qv5TfSUKE